This recipe was extracted from Canadian cook book (1924) by Nellie Lyle Pattinson, page 17. The excerpt below is the record exactly as published.
Apple Sauce for Roast Pork. 6 to 8 cooking apples. 14 c. water. 2 tb. sugar
